About Doris I. Repke

Doris I. Repke is a scholar working on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ine, Molecular Biology,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ience, Electrical and Electronic Engineering and Hematology, having authored 31 papers that have together received 1.6k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Ion channel regulation and function (17 papers), Cardiac electrophysiology and arrhythmias (12 papers), Cardiomyopathy and Myosin Studies (9 papers), Cardiovascular Effects of Exercise (4 papers), Neuroscience and Neural Engineering (4 papers), Hemophilia Treatment and Research (3 papers), Fuel Cells and Related Materials (3 papers) and Blood Coagulation and Thrombosis Mechanisms (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ine (715 citations), Hematology (161 citations), Molecular Biology (943 citations),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ience (218 citations) and Cell Biology (163 citations). Doris I. Repke has collaborated with scholars based in United States and Germany. Frequent co-authors include Arnold M. Katz, Alan Katz, Madeleine A. Kirchberger, Michihiko Tada, Yale Nemerson, W. Hasselbach, Wilhelm Hasselbach, Munekazu Shigekawa, J. Scheuer and S. Penpargkul.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Biological Chemistry, Circulation Research, The American Journal of Cardiology, Biochimica et Biophysica Acta (BBA) - Biomembranes and Biochimica et Biophysica Acta (BBA) - Bioenergetics.
